This spring we are creating a general athletics endowed scholarship fund. Our institution provides ample scholarship resources to help our coaches compete in the MIAA and across NCAA DII, but we do have room for growth. Our goal is to have an endowment that allows a sustained and consistent flow of resources to our department and our coaches to maximize their recruiting and retention efforts. It might take quite some time to build a fund that spins off a full scholarship; we understand that. Currently, we are roughly 10 full scholarships short of being a fully-fund DII athletics program. A full out-of-state scholarship is $34,610 for the academic year...however, the average athletic scholarship that we provide to a student-athlete is around $6,000. So, you can see how starting a fund and beginning to lay a foundation for long-term growth in our scholarship allotment can have an impact in the short term but will have its biggest impact years from now. In the current market a $1 million endowment would support one full athletic scholarship...but $150,000 endowed would spin off the average scholarship that we offer to a prospective student.
My intention for this fund is for it to be utilized where it can have the biggest impact. That means if we have an opportunity to attract a high-quality student athlete, and a coach has already maxed out their scholarship allotment, but needs another $2,500, we can provide that for them. Whether it's a star pitcher, point guard, hurdler, wide receiver, goalie, #1 tennis player, or anywhere in between, a fund with this kind of flexibility at our discretion can have an immense impact on our department. However, we don't want to use it too quickly, so we have decided that we are NOT going to pull from this fund until we hit that $150,000 mark. This ensures that we will be able to allocate dollars in an impactful way early on, but also allows us to protect the future and growth of the fund for the long term. With this fund we will be able to supplement the university's generous scholarship investment in Bearcat Athletics.
